Coppell, Texas, is a vibrant suburb located in the Dallas-Fort Worth metropolitan area. Known for its family-friendly atmosphere and excellent public schools, Coppell boasts a strong sense of community and a variety of recreational amenities. The city offers a blend of residential charm and accessibility to urban conveniences, making it a desirable place for families and retirees alike.
Costs of Home Care (Non-medical) in Coppell
The average cost of non-medical home care services in Coppell, TX, ranges from $22 to $30 per hour, depending on the level of care required and the provider chosen. Monthly expenses for full-time care can range from $4,500 to $6,000, based on a typical 44-hour workweek.
Average Income in Coppell
As of the latest data, the median household income in Coppell, TX, is approximately $105,000. This figure reflects the area's strong economic environment and high standard of living.
Ranking of Coppell among Top Cities in Texas
Coppell consistently ranks among the top cities in Texas for its quality of life, public education, and low crime rates. It often appears in rankings of the best places to live in the state, typically placing within the top 20 cities.
